Phlebotomy is the process of drawing blood to diagnose disease and medical testing. A phlebotomist is the healthcare professional performing the phlebotomy procedure (drawing blood). The phlebotomist is hired to work in hospitals, doctor offices, nursing homes, dialysis centers, plasma centers, blood donation and many more.
